Westhill, WG swimmers take defeats


Phil Blackwell 10/29/09More articles
Despite a new milestone from Imani Williams, the Westhill/Corcoran girls swim team fell to Mexico 102-76 in last Tuesday’s regular-season finale.
Williams, one of Section III’s top divers, broke her own school record by accumulating 257.10 points as the Warriors earned a series of individual titles despite the Tigers’ big point margin.
Lauren Perry got pushed to a time of 26.03 seconds in the 50 freestyle and also won the 100 freestyle in 56.09 seconds. Hannah Fenney prevailed in the 100 butterfly (1:06.34) and Rachel Perry needed 1:05.28 to get first place in the 100 backstroke.
Also, Westhill/Corcoran took the 400 freestyle relay as Dana Ganley, Maura Fleming and the two Perrys combined for a time of 4:23.95.
A day later, West Genesee met Auburn in its regular-season finale and also got beat, falling to the Maroons 90-77.
Amid a long string of early wins by Auburn, Kim Pedrotti did emerge to claim the 200 individual medley in a time of 2:25.68. Later, Pedrotti would also win the 100 breaststroke (1:14.07) and help Abby Luber, Emily Kanoza and Amanda Bingham swim the 400 freestyle relay in 4:04.19.
For the Maroons, Mallory Dygert and MaryJane Leja both won twice – Dygert in the 200 freestyle (2:08.20) and 500 freestyle (5:50.24), Leja in the 50 freestyle (26.37 seconds) and 100 freestyle (59.18 seconds).
All the local swimmers will make their way to Nottingham High School next week for the annual Section III championships, which run Nov. 4 through 7.
